Understanding Nepal

Nepal’s Himalayas and lowland Terai regions influence crossings with India and China. Weather shifts quickly in high areas. Border zones often include pilgrimage sites and traditional mountain communities.

Travel Tip

Nepal's winding mountain roads reward travelers with spectacular Himalayan views, but the terrain often means slower travel than expected. Even outside the highest elevations, temperatures can change quickly during the day, making layers a smart choice.
